Output 3cdbca90fcfaa063297342f613404fda62d580e21abc04214ebde0d1a6b1f682:6

value
1690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 effe687f91838a70f369acc0b61bd2438e5d5eb1 OP_EQUAL
address
3PZzBywkt2fDhNVXxjCo1Hfa7fpvrtDegB
transaction
3cdbca90fcfaa063297342f613404fda62d580e21abc04214ebde0d1a6b1f682
spent
true